Culvert cleaning services involve the removal of debris, sediment, and obstructions from underground drainage pipes that help manage water flow on residential, commercial, and public property. Property owners often seek out local contractors to ensure that culverts are clear and functioning properly, especially after heavy rains or when drainage issues arise. These professionals typically inspect the culverts, identify blockages, and perform cleaning to prevent flooding, erosion, or water damage, helping to maintain the integrity of the drainage system.
